Activated charcoal – which is typically created through heating carbon-rich materials like wood, coal and coconut shells at high temperatures – is the newest wonder drug to hit the wellness world. Unlike the regular kind, it’s super porous, which means it binds to any chemicals in the gut and prevents them from being absorbed by the body (a huge help if you get food poisoning, suffer toxic overload or take too many over-the-counter remedies by mistake.)

2. Reduces High-Cholesterol

Activated charcoal can reduce the level of bad cholesterol in the body at the same time as increasing the good cholesterol. In one study, participants took three doses of eight grams daily. After just four weeks, their total cholesterol decreased by 25 per cent and LDL cholesterol decreased by 41 per cent, while their HDL increased by 8 per cent.
